Neches Brewing Company

The first microbrewery in the area, Neches Brewing Co. was the pioneer in local small-batch brewing. Neches Brewing Company is on historic Port Neches Avenue and offers over 70 beers, 20 of which are on tap and canned beer from around the country. The colorful, family friendly pub features live music Thurs.-Sat. and the occasional food truck. The brewery invites you to bring in your favorite food and enjoy it with the perfectly paired flight.

Buckstin Brewing Co

Since 2019, Buckstin has been serving award-winning beer and pizza masterpieces to Southeast Texas on Nederland’s historic Boston Avenue. Their tapwall boast 15+ beers made in house, as well as an extensive wine program with a little something for everyone. Struggle Street Brewing Company

Don’t struggle through a bad beer! With 20 taps and no flagship pours, Struggle Street’s beers are constantly rotating from stouts to sours. Known for creative, fruit-forward blends, like Caramel Apple StruggleTart and Blueberry Muffin StruggleStout you can find a sweet treat for your every craving. Enjoy the laid back, friendly atmosphere and outdoor patio with a food truck.
